Feelin' The Feelin'
Choreographer: Daniel Whittaker (UK) Oct 2012

[1-8] Side rock, Cross shuffle, ½ turn, cross ball step
1-2Rock right to right side, Recover weight on to left 12:00
3&4Cross right over left, step left to left side, cross right over left 12:00
5-6Make ¼ turn right step left foot back (3:00) make a further ¼ turn right step right to side 06:00
7&8Cross left over right, rock right to right side, recover weight on left 06:00
[9-16] Cross point, kick & point, syncopated Jazz box ¼ turn
1-2Cross right over left, touch left to left side 06:00
3&4Kick left foot forward, step left beside right, touch right to right side 06:00
5-6Cross right over left, step left foot back 06:00
&7-8Step right to right side, cross left over right, make a ¼ turn left stepping right foot back 03:00
[17-24] Back rock, full turn, step touch, shuffle back
1-2Rock left foot back, recover weight on to right 03:00
3-4Make ½ turn right step left back (09:00) , make ½ turn right step right foot forward (03:00) 03:00
5-6Step left foot forward, touch right toe behind left 03:00
7&8Step right foot back, close left to right, step right foot back 03:00
[25-32] Touch back ½ turn, step pivot ½ turn, front side, back rock
1-2Touch left toe back, unwind ½ turn left (weight now on left) 09:00
3-4Step right foot forward, make ½ turn left 03:00
5-6Step right infront of left, step left to left side 03:00
7-8Rock right foot behind left, recover weight on to left 03:00
END OF DANCE
